Do you know you can rotate clip art? It's fast and easy to do.

Say you're creating a party invitation and using this clip art of a party hat. You can rotate the clip and use it in several different ways. This helps make the invitation more interesting.
To rotate a clip
- In your document or file containing the photo or clip you want to rotate, click the image.
- On the Picture toolbar, click the Rotate Left 90 button
.
- You can keep the clip as it is, or rotate it any way you want using the rotating handle
. Position the rotating tool over the rotating handle. As you click and drag the handle, dotted lines around the clip guide you.
